Output 43ae29d2866a29f5234b11ed510d289646778819c521cfb91897f1d6ec35f9a8:4

value
107927877
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a563bc8069cc5c07b7b911d11dea43bfdf265cb3 OP_EQUAL
address
MNyfCtEjrczdXbzGtU5DbAwkEHBgcLmTDn
transaction
43ae29d2866a29f5234b11ed510d289646778819c521cfb91897f1d6ec35f9a8
spent
true